Marten Stepputat is a pioneering researcher at the intersection of robotics, human-machine interaction, and medical manufacturing. His work primarily focuses on developing collaborative robotic systems—cobots—for high-stakes environments like maxillofacial surgery, where he addresses critical challenges in workplace design and interface ergonomics to improve surgical precision and efficiency. His most cited paper (2021, 11 citations) tackles the pressing global shortage of skilled medical workers by proposing robotic solutions that streamline routine interventions, reducing the need for large surgical teams while maintaining safety and quality. Stepputat also advances automated one-off production in woodworking (2021, 5 citations), demonstrating how Part-to-Tool methodologies can revolutionize custom furniture manufacturing by minimizing manual labor and construction costs. This dual focus on medical and industrial automation showcases his versatility in applying robotic solutions to labor-intensive fields facing workforce shortages.
